.material-icons, .user-popup-medium-offset#user-rising-star-declined .body-content ul li:before, .user-popup-medium-offset#user-rising-star-revoked .body-content ul li:before {
  direction: ltr;
  display: inline-block;
  font-family: 'Material Icons';
  font-size: 24px;
  font-style: normal;
  font-weight: normal;
  letter-spacing: normal;
  line-height: 1;
  text-transform: none;
  white-space: nowrap;
  word-wrap: normal;
  -webkit-font-feature-settings: 'liga';
  -webkit-font-smoothing: antialiased; }

.user-popup-medium-offset .modal-dialog {
  width: 450px !important; }
.user-popup-medium-offset .btn-raised {
  box-shadow: 0px 2px 10px rgba(0, 0, 0, 0.26), 0px 2px 5px rgba(0, 0, 0, 0.16);
  border-radius: 2px;
  font-family: GothamRndBold;
  font-size: 12px;
  line-height: 100%;
  letter-spacing: 0.2px;
  color: #FFFFFF;
  cursor: pointer; }
  .user-popup-medium-offset .btn-raised:hover {
    box-shadow: 0px 6px 20px rgba(0, 0, 0, 0.19), 0px 8px 17px rgba(0, 0, 0, 0.2);
    font-size: 12px;
    line-height: 100%;
    letter-spacing: 0.2px;
    color: #FFFFFF; }
  .user-popup-medium-offset .btn-raised.disabled {
    background: rgba(153, 153, 153, 0.3); }
.user-popup-medium-offset .btn-small {
  opacity: 1.00;
  opacity: 1.00;
  box-shadow: 0px 2px 10px rgba(0, 0, 0, 0.26), 0px 2px 5px rgba(0, 0, 0, 0.16);
  border-radius: 2px;
  font-family: GothamRndBold;
  font-size: 12px;
  line-height: 100%;
  letter-spacing: 0.2px;
  padding: 10px; }
.user-popup-medium-offset .btn-medium {
  opacity: 1.00;
  box-shadow: 0px 2px 10px rgba(0, 0, 0, 0.26), 0px 2px 5px rgba(0, 0, 0, 0.16);
  border-radius: 2px;
  padding: 16px;
  /* BUTTON */
  font-family: GothamRndBold;
  font-size: 12px;
  line-height: 100%;
  letter-spacing: 0.2px; }
  .user-popup-medium-offset .btn-medium.btn-transparent {
    box-shadow: none;
    border: none; }
.user-popup-medium-offset .btn-flat {
  border-radius: 2px;
  padding: 16px;
  cursor: pointer;
  font-family: GothamRndMedium;
  line-height: normal;
  font-size: 12px;
  letter-spacing: 2.4px;
  color: #1AB9F4; }
  .user-popup-medium-offset .btn-flat:hover {
    background: rgba(153, 153, 153, 0.2); }
.user-popup-medium-offset .background-color-blue {
  background-color: #1AB9F4; }
.user-popup-medium-offset #floating-avatar {
  position: absolute;
  top: -84px; }
  .user-popup-medium-offset #floating-avatar .avatar-img {
    width: 128px;
    height: 128px;
    border-radius: 64px;
    border: 8px solid #FFFFFF; }
  .user-popup-medium-offset #floating-avatar .img-badge {
    height: 48px;
    position: absolute;
    bottom: 0px;
    left: 0px; }
.user-popup-medium-offset .modal-dialog {
  width: 500px;
  box-shadow: 0px 17px 50px rgba(0, 0, 0, 0.19), 0px 12px 15px rgba(0, 0, 0, 0.25); }
.user-popup-medium-offset h5 {
  color: #1AB9F4;
  font-family: GothamRndMedium;
  line-height: normal;
  font-size: 12px;
  letter-spacing: 2.4px;
  text-transform: uppercase; }
.user-popup-medium-offset h2 {
  font-family: GothamRndMedium;
  line-height: normal;
  font-size: 24px;
  color: #2C2C2C; }
.user-popup-medium-offset p {
  font-family: Open Sans;
  font-style: normal;
  font-weight: normal;
  line-height: normal;
  font-size: 14px;
  color: #2C2C2C; }
.user-popup-medium-offset#user-rising-star-given .body-content p, .user-popup-medium-offset#user-rising-star-graduate-success .body-content p, .user-popup-medium-offset#user-rising-star-graduate-fail .body-content p {
  text-align: justify; }
.user-popup-medium-offset#user-rising-star-given .discord-invite-url, .user-popup-medium-offset#user-rising-star-graduate-success .discord-invite-url, .user-popup-medium-offset#user-rising-star-graduate-fail .discord-invite-url {
  padding: 5px; }
  .user-popup-medium-offset#user-rising-star-given .discord-invite-url img, .user-popup-medium-offset#user-rising-star-graduate-success .discord-invite-url img, .user-popup-medium-offset#user-rising-star-graduate-fail .discord-invite-url img {
    width: 28px;
    height: 32px;
    margin-right: 10px; }
  .user-popup-medium-offset#user-rising-star-given .discord-invite-url .discord-url, .user-popup-medium-offset#user-rising-star-graduate-success .discord-invite-url .discord-url, .user-popup-medium-offset#user-rising-star-graduate-fail .discord-invite-url .discord-url {
    font-weight: 700;
    color: #2C2C2C;
    font-family: Nunito;
    font-size: 18px; }
.user-popup-medium-offset#user-rising-star-given a:hover, .user-popup-medium-offset#user-rising-star-graduate-success a:hover, .user-popup-medium-offset#user-rising-star-graduate-fail a:hover {
  text-decoration: none; }
.user-popup-medium-offset#user-rising-star-declined .body-content h5, .user-popup-medium-offset#user-rising-star-revoked .body-content h5 {
  text-align: left; }
.user-popup-medium-offset#user-rising-star-declined .body-content p, .user-popup-medium-offset#user-rising-star-revoked .body-content p {
  text-align: justify; }
.user-popup-medium-offset#user-rising-star-declined .body-content ul, .user-popup-medium-offset#user-rising-star-revoked .body-content ul {
  margin-left: -45px; }
  .user-popup-medium-offset#user-rising-star-declined .body-content ul li, .user-popup-medium-offset#user-rising-star-revoked .body-content ul li {
    text-align: left;
    list-style-type: none; }
    .user-popup-medium-offset#user-rising-star-declined .body-content ul li:before, .user-popup-medium-offset#user-rising-star-revoked .body-content ul li:before {
      content: "chevron_right";
      float: left;
      font-size: 20px;
      color: #1AB9F4; }

#userBidsChatNotif {
  background-color: rgba(0, 0, 0, 0.5);
  transition: opacity 0.15s linear; }
  #userBidsChatNotif .popup-heading {
    margin-top: 60px;
    font-family: NunitoBold;
    color: white;
    font-size: 27px;
    letter-spacing: 1px; }
  #userBidsChatNotif .btn-close-override {
    font-size: 30px !important;
    opacity: 1 !important;
    color: white;
    background: none; }
  #userBidsChatNotif .msg-card {
    background: white;
    border: 1px solid white;
    border-radius: 4px;
    margin-bottom: 10px;
    display: -webkit-box;
    display: -moz-box;
    display: -ms-flexbox;
    display: -webkit-flex;
    display: flex;
    -webkit-flex: 1;
    -ms-flex: 1;
    -moz-flex: 1;
    flex: 1;
    -webkit-flex-direction: row;
    -moz-flex-direction: row;
    -ms-flex-direction: row;
    flex-direction: row;
    transition: box-shadow 0.2s; }
    #userBidsChatNotif .msg-card .msg-sender-pic {
      display: -webkit-box;
      display: -moz-box;
      display: -ms-flexbox;
      display: -webkit-flex;
      display: flex;
      -webkit-justify-content: center;
      -moz-justify-content: center;
      -ms-justify-content: center;
      justify-content: center;
      -ms-flex-pack: center;
      -webkit-align-items: center;
      -moz-align-items: center;
      -ms-align-items: center;
      align-items: center;
      -webkit-flex: 2;
      -ms-flex: 2;
      -moz-flex: 2;
      flex: 2; }
      #userBidsChatNotif .msg-card .msg-sender-pic img {
        display: -webkit-box;
        display: -moz-box;
        display: -ms-flexbox;
        display: -webkit-flex;
        display: flex;
        width: 64px;
        height: 64px;
        border-radius: 50%; }
    #userBidsChatNotif .msg-card .msg-details {
      display: -webkit-box;
      display: -moz-box;
      display: -ms-flexbox;
      display: -webkit-flex;
      display: flex;
      -webkit-flex-direction: row;
      -moz-flex-direction: row;
      -ms-flex-direction: row;
      flex-direction: row;
      -webkit-flex: 10;
      -ms-flex: 10;
      -moz-flex: 10;
      flex: 10;
      min-width: 0; }
      #userBidsChatNotif .msg-card .msg-details .msg-text {
        display: -webkit-box;
        display: -moz-box;
        display: -ms-flexbox;
        display: -webkit-flex;
        display: flex;
        -webkit-flex-direction: column;
        -moz-flex-direction: column;
        -ms-flex-direction: column;
        flex-direction: column;
        -webkit-align-content: space-around;
        -moz-align-content: space-around;
        -ms-align-content: space-around;
        align-content: space-around;
        -webkit-flex: 6;
        -ms-flex: 6;
        -moz-flex: 6;
        flex: 6;
        white-space: nowrap;
        overflow: hidden;
        text-overflow: ellipsis;
        min-width: 0; }
        #userBidsChatNotif .msg-card .msg-details .msg-text .msg-sender-time {
          -webkit-flex: 1;
          -ms-flex: 1;
          -moz-flex: 1;
          flex: 1;
          white-space: nowrap;
          overflow: hidden;
          text-overflow: ellipsis;
          margin-bottom: 0px;
          min-width: 0; }
          #userBidsChatNotif .msg-card .msg-details .msg-text .msg-sender-time .msg-sender {
            font-family: 'Open Sans', sans-serif;
            font-weight: 600;
            font-size: 14px;
            color: #2C2C2C;
            line-height: 32px;
            margin-right: 50px; }
          #userBidsChatNotif .msg-card .msg-details .msg-text .msg-sender-time .msg-time {
            font-family: 'Open Sans', sans-serif;
            font-size: 12px;
            color: #AEAEAE;
            line-height: 50px; }
        #userBidsChatNotif .msg-card .msg-details .msg-text .msg-content {
          -webkit-flex: 1;
          -ms-flex: 1;
          -moz-flex: 1;
          flex: 1;
          white-space: nowrap;
          overflow: hidden;
          text-overflow: ellipsis;
          margin-bottom: 0px;
          min-width: 0;
          font-family: 'Open Sans', sans-serif;
          font-size: 14px;
          line-height: 32px; }
          #userBidsChatNotif .msg-card .msg-details .msg-text .msg-content.msg-read {
            color: #AEAEAE;
            font-weight: 400; }
          #userBidsChatNotif .msg-card .msg-details .msg-text .msg-content.msg-unread {
            color: #1AB9F4;
            font-weight: 600; }
        #userBidsChatNotif .msg-card .msg-details .msg-text .msg-qn-title {
          -webkit-flex: 1;
          -ms-flex: 1;
          -moz-flex: 1;
          flex: 1;
          white-space: nowrap;
          overflow: hidden;
          text-overflow: ellipsis;
          margin-bottom: 0px;
          min-width: 0;
          font-size: 12px; }
          #userBidsChatNotif .msg-card .msg-details .msg-text .msg-qn-title .msg-qn-link {
            color: black; }
            #userBidsChatNotif .msg-card .msg-details .msg-text .msg-qn-title .msg-qn-link .msg-qn-type i {
              vertical-align: middle;
              font-size: 18px; }
            #userBidsChatNotif .msg-card .msg-details .msg-text .msg-qn-title .msg-qn-link:hover {
              color: #1AB9F4; }
      #userBidsChatNotif .msg-card .msg-details .msg-unread-number {
        -webkit-flex: 1;
        -ms-flex: 1;
        -moz-flex: 1;
        flex: 1;
        display: -webkit-box;
        display: -moz-box;
        display: -ms-flexbox;
        display: -webkit-flex;
        display: flex;
        -webkit-justify-content: center;
        -moz-justify-content: center;
        -ms-justify-content: center;
        justify-content: center;
        -ms-flex-pack: center;
        -webkit-align-items: center;
        -moz-align-items: center;
        -ms-align-items: center;
        align-items: center; }
        #userBidsChatNotif .msg-card .msg-details .msg-unread-number .msg-notif-bubble {
          padding: 5px 9px;
          background-color: #EE4078;
          color: white;
          font-weight: bold;
          font-size: 10px;
          border-radius: 50%;
          -webkit-box-shadow: 0px 5px 10px #F6A4BF;
          -moz-box-shadow: 0px 5px 10px #F6A4BF;
          box-shadow: 0px 5px 10px #F6A4BF;
          animation-name: pulse;
          animation-duration: 3s;
          animation-iteration-count: infinite; }
@keyframes pulse {
  0% {
    -webkit-box-shadow: 0px 5px 10px #FFFFFF;
    -moz-box-shadow: 0px 5px 10px #FFFFFF;
    box-shadow: 0px 5px 10px #FFFFFF; }
  50% {
    -webkit-box-shadow: 0px 5px 10px #F6A4BF;
    -moz-box-shadow: 0px 5px 10px #F6A4BF;
    box-shadow: 0px 5px 10px #F6A4BF; }
  100% {
    -webkit-box-shadow: 0px 5px 10px #FFFFFF;
    -moz-box-shadow: 0px 5px 10px #FFFFFF;
    box-shadow: 0px 5px 10px #FFFFFF; } }
          #userBidsChatNotif .msg-card .msg-details .msg-unread-number .msg-notif-bubble.msg-count-double {
            padding: 5px 6px; }
          #userBidsChatNotif .msg-card .msg-details .msg-unread-number .msg-notif-bubble.msg-count-single {
            padding: 5px 9px; }
    #userBidsChatNotif .msg-card:hover {
      -webkit-box-shadow: 0px 10px 20px rgba(0, 0, 0, 0.3);
      -moz-box-shadow: 0px 10px 20px rgba(0, 0, 0, 0.3);
      box-shadow: 0px 10px 20px rgba(0, 0, 0, 0.3);
      transform: scale(1.1, 1.1);
      cursor: pointer; }
  @media screen and (max-device-width: 430px) {
    #userBidsChatNotif .msg-card .msg-sender-pic img {
      width: 48px;
      height: 48px; } }

/*# sourceMappingURL=users_bids_chat_notification_popup.css.map */
